【提要】介紹了四個(gè)地質(zhì)環(huán)境變異導(dǎo)致的工程事故。諸事故的肇事原因都與水有關(guān),一種是地下水被抽走,后又回灌,從而在土層內(nèi)形成塌陷;一種是潛流的強(qiáng)力沖刷造成地基塌陷;一種是少見的大旱使膨脹土發(fā)生干縮;一種是土壤中堿液濃度過大造成土壤濕陷。這些現(xiàn)象非常少見且難以預(yù)料,對(duì)勘察設(shè)計(jì)者具有指導(dǎo)意義。
【關(guān)鍵詞】地質(zhì)環(huán)境變異 裂縫 地下水 膨脹土 化學(xué)污染
Analysis on Building Cracks Caused by Geological Environment Variation/Yu Jingjie1, Ma Shixi2(1 Weifang University, Weifang 261061, China; 2 Weifang Architectural Design Institute, Weifang 261041, China)
Abstract:Through concrete examples, the causes of four project accidents related with water owing to geological environment variation are analyzed. The first cause is that groundwater pumped out and affused again. Consequently the inner earth caved in. The second is that the undercurrent mightily washed out and caused groundwork caving in. The third is that the exceptional and serious drought made the expansive soil dry and shrinking. The fourth is that too thick alkali liquid in the soil led to the cavein because of water. All these phenomena are rarely appearing, and hardly predicted.The project accidents are instructive to reconnaissance architects.
Keywords:geological environment variation;cracks; groundwater; expansive soil; chemical pollution
